**Postmortem timeline — Farelight pricing experiment**

14:22 — On-call paged after checkout conversions dropped sharply on the Farelight platform. Investigation showed the ticket-pricing experiment had begun serving the treatment price to 100% of traffic instead of the intended 10% split, due to a misconfigured rollout flag pushed earlier that afternoon. Experiment was halted at 14:41 and prices reverted. The deploy responsible was identified by the token recorded below.

session token of fadug-hahap = htk3_554

Key ceremony checklist — item 7 (Hermeta migration). Before sealing the signing keys for the new hermetic build of Ostrafel, confirm both witnesses have verified the toolchain digest and that no ambient dependencies remain in the sandbox manifest. Record the witness initials in the ceremony log. Then read aloud and verify the vault recovery passphrase, which is:

unlock words, kawef-yajof: zorvan-sildor-lamix-oliox-gilath-julwyn-pelok-belael-fraax-norax

### Runbook — Inter-office Contract Runs

Quick reminder for the folks at the Tellbrook office: signed contracts come over twice a week in the blue zip pouch, and the pouch stays zipped until it's on your side of the counter. Don't let anyone photocopy in transit, ever. Sign the run sheet when it lands, note the time, and make sure the courier follows the hand-over instruction below.

drop instructions, kahip-yahig: the aldion rusion courier leaves the holius oliath tamion ledger at gate 7743 under passcode 254881

**Q: Crash reports from the Wrenlet app aren't appearing in the dashboard — what do I check?**

First confirm the Fallowmark ingest queue is draining; backlogs over ten minutes delay symbolication. Next verify the dSYM upload for the current build completed, since unsymbolicated reports are held in quarantine rather than dropped. If both look healthy but reports are still missing, escalate to the pipeline owners.

alerts address for kafof-bagag: kasael@olvarqdyn.corp